UK government moves forward on bill aimed at empowering authorities to seize crypto Post author:MiamiCrypto Post published:July 4, 2023 Post category:Crimes / Cryptocurrencies / Government / Regulation / United Kingdom Following a third reading in the House of Lords, the Economic Crime and Corporate Transparency Bill will return to lawmakers to consider changes before being signed into law.
